Restaurant inspections: Rodent droppings put Smith's in the red

Sep. 6—Smith's at 8100 Wyoming NE closed after a health inspector found rodent droppings in the stock area, under displays, in the maintenance room, behind grocery aisles and under fruits and vegetables in the produce storage cooler.

Annapurna was also closed after an inspector observed an employee switching job duties without washing their hands, because there were no paper towels or hand cleanser available at the sink and found food items without proper labels or temperature logs. Annapurna passed a follow-up inspection the next day.

The Subway on Central is back in the green after passing a follow-up inspection on Aug. 28.

RED

Smith's, 8100 Wyoming NE (Sept. 1)

Result: Immediate closure

Facility had evidence of ongoing rodent infestation resulting in the immediate closure of facility. Person in charge failed to ensure that employees follow necessary procedures to properly prevent contamination and protect consumers and staff from an imminent health hazard.

Observed gaps along the bottom of doors at the front doors, side doors and back dock doors leading to the outside at the time of inspection. Instructed person in charge to make repairs such as door sweeps/gaskets to seal the gaps to prevent opening for insects or rodents.

Observed significant rodent droppings in areas such as throughout back stock storage area including on merchandise, maintenance room, trash compactor area and under bakery display coolers and freezers, including area where spray foam had been used pushing rodent droppings out of hole in wall. Observed heavy amount of flies throughout the facility such as at the garbage compactor. Observed minimal amount of ants in back storage area.

Observed significant stock of product on pallets, U-Boat dollies and other equipment. Unable to fully inspect back area due to areas being filled with product. Pest control operator has noted the same issue for months.

Observed holes and gaps on the exterior of building, providing entry into facility in areas such as hole into wall at the propane tank, and along the trash compactor shoot. In the area with the significant heavy food, litter, discarded broken furniture, significant gap around plumbing fixture was observed.

Observed plumbing leak from water spigot at the maintenance room. Observed significant, heavy amounts of debris/food build up at the trash compactor area. Heavy fly presence was noted in this area on the debris build up. Observed significant heavy food, litter, discarded broken furniture, present around the outside of facility at side door. Evidence was observed of rodents in this area, with droppings found throughout the ground, and in chip bags present.

Observed significant heavy debris build up in areas such as under display cooler and freezer.

Observed paint and rusted areas of the ceiling flaking off in the meat cutting room above areas such as over prep tables with meat cutting being performed. Observed significant frost build up in walk in freezer. Observed plumbing leaks from handwashing sink, three-compartment sink and compressor in the meat cutting room. Observed plumbing piping from handwashing sink not fully draining into floor drain. Instructed person in charge to make repairs to have plumbing system fully draining into floor drain. Observed significant heavy debris build up in areas such as under display cooler, three-compartment sink, and throughout meat cutting room with large amounts of meat of various ages throughout. Heavy, significant amount of debris build up was observed behind ice machine. Observed significant debris build up on meat cutting and walk in cooler ventilation systems and the surrounding area. Observed broken light shielding with pieces missing in the meat area.

At produce handwashing station, observed no paper towels provided.

Observed significant rodent droppings in areas such as throughout back stock storage area including on merchandise, maintenance room, trash compactor area and under and behind grocery aisles including aisles such as freezer, pet food, eggs and under produce: fruits and vegetables and in the produce storage cooler.

Observed gaps along bottom of wall and floor junctures with openings unsealed.

Evidence was observed to substantiate citizen complaint of fly infestation in the produce area with rotting produce.

Annapurna, 2201 Silver SE (Aug. 28)

Result: Immediate closure; passed follow-up inspection on Aug. 29

Observed multiple food items stored inside walk in refrigerator uncovered and unprotected.

Observed no sanitizer available inside kitchen. Two employees preparing food inside kitchen with no sanitizer available.

Observed cooked potatoes cooling at room temperature inside kitchen. Observed multiple food items above 41 degrees stored inside walk in refrigerator. Person in charge had no documentation of temperature logs for walk in refrigerator. Last recorded date of walk in refrigerator provided was March 28, 2021. Instructed person in charge since there is no knowledge of food temperatures inside walk in refrigerator all time/temperature control for safety foods must be discarded.

Observed multiple potentially hazardous foods in walk in refrigerator, such as cooked pasta, chopped garlic and chopped vegetables with no date marking.

Observed degreaser and coffee cleaner stored next to food items and single use containers inside kitchen and barista area.

Observed large food container with dry goods food item stored inside underneath prep table at entrance to kitchen with no label or identification. Observed employee preparing food inside kitchen with bracelets on. Observed used wiping cloths stored on prep tables and make cutting board. Observed improper employee drink stored on prep table next to food items. Observed single use food containers being used and stored inside food containers to scoop food items from food containers inside walk in refrigerator.

Observed both quat sanitizer and chlorine sanitizer being used inside facility. Person in charge only had chlorine sanitizer test strips.

Observed debris build up underneath kitchen equipment such as fryers, prep tables, reach in refrigerators and hot holding.

Observed cellphone stored on food shelving above food items and next to food items.

Whenever the enforcement authority finds an imminent health hazard or other conditions in the operation of a food establishment, which, in its judgment constitute a substantial hazard to the public health, the enforcement authority may without any prior warning, notice, or hearing, issue a written notice to the permit holder or operator that the permit is immediately suspended and all food-service or food processing operations are to be immediately discontinued.

Observed employee switching job duties without washing hands. Employee was unable to wash hands due to no paper towels or hand cleanser available at handwashing sink inside kitchen. Observed no hot water available at handwashing sink in barista area. Observed no paper towels or hand cleanser available at handwashing sink inside kitchen.
